When considering the purchase of a gold bead necklace, several technical features are essential to understand. Here’s a comparison of the critical specifications you should consider:

Feature Description
Material Purity Gold purity is measured in karats (K). 24K is pure gold, while 18K contains 75% gold.
Bead Size Beads can range from 2mm to 10mm in diameter. Larger beads create a bolder statement.
Weight The weight of the necklace affects its comfort and durability. Consider the total gram weight.
Clasp Type Common clasp types include spring ring, lobster claw, and toggle. Each offers varying security and ease of use.
Chain Length Necklaces typically range from 16 inches to 30 inches. Choose a length that complements your style.
Finish Gold can be polished, matte, or textured. Each finish provides a different aesthetic appeal.

Understanding these features allows buyers to make informed decisions based on personal preferences and needs.

How do I care for my gold bead necklace?
To maintain its luster, regularly clean your necklace with a soft cloth, avoid exposure to harsh chemicals, and store it in a protective pouch.

What is the difference between 24K and 18K gold?
24K gold is pure gold with no other metals mixed in, while 18K gold contains 75% gold and 25% other metals, which makes it more durable and suitable for everyday wear.
